BEIJING - China's stocks fell 0.28 percent Tuesday, with the benchmark Shanghai Composite Index down 0.28 percent, or 8.59 points, to close at 3,045.43.

The Shenzhen Component Index dropped 0.71 percent, or 97.31 points, to finish at 13,646.46.

Combined turnover surged rose to 541.45 billion yuan ($80.95 billion) from 450.3 billion yuan the previous trading day.

Losers outnumbered winners by 500 to 374 in Shanghai and 701 to 387 in Shenzhen.
